Webinar on How to Manage Labeling Changes for GHS Compliance – Required by June 1, 2015

Listen to this article

Hear firsthand from Daniel Levine (CHMM), President of Product Safety Solutions and an expert in the field of chemicals safety standards and regulations and Deborah Grant, Loftware Industry Marketing. The presentation will review how to align product labeling to comply with Globally Harmonized System of Classification and Labeling of Chemicals (GHS) to meet new OSHA Hazard Communication Standards for the fast approaching June 1, 2015 compliance deadline.

The webinar will include a general review of GHS, including outlining the new approach in classifying products. It also will offer insight on how the new OSHA HCS will drive labeling changes and how to leverage “sources of truth” for data to produce GHS compliant labels.

Daniel Levine is an expert in the field of chemicals safety standards and regulations with over 40-years experience in the industry. He provides consults with a wide range of businesses regarding product hazard communication, TSCA compliance, and other regulatory areas affecting both manufacturing activities and finished products. He has served as President of the Society for Chemical Hazardous Communication (SCHC) and has received SCHC’s Lifetime Achievement Award, as well as being elected a Fellow for the institute of Hazardous Materials Management.
